Output 02e80a7c38bd1591b0993c4e09a6ed15e528a864f77bc7ad4e6388d2f103b012:8

value
997623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3adfb197e1c0ec6a5072d709b33fd4a5c3c61fa7 OP_EQUAL
address
374K6BXbUsAw3dNDo1kxMPxf3WumrWykQ7
transaction
02e80a7c38bd1591b0993c4e09a6ed15e528a864f77bc7ad4e6388d2f103b012
spent
true